What is a WhatsApp Drip Campaign?

A WhatsApp drip campaign is a sequence of automated, pre-approved WhatsApp messages sent to a prospect or customer over a defined period. Instead of sending one massive broadcast to your entire contact list, a drip campaign delivers the right message, to the right person, at exactly the right time. These campaigns are typically triggered by a specific user action—such as filling out a lead form, abandoning a shopping cart, or signing up for a free trial.

Email Drip vs. WhatsApp Drip: The Key Differences

  • Visibility: WhatsApp boasts an open rate of over 90%, meaning your nurture sequence is almost guaranteed to be seen.
  • Format: WhatsApp drips must be concise. Instead of long newsletters, they utilize rich media (images, PDFs), quick reply buttons, and call-to-action (CTA) links.
  • Compliance: You cannot send unsolicited promotional drips. Users must explicitly opt-in, and all outbound messages must use Meta-approved templates.

Top 5 WhatsApp Drip Campaign Use Cases

Different industries use automated WhatsApp sequences to solve distinct operational bottlenecks. Here are the most effective use cases for growing businesses.

1. The Lead Nurturing Sequence (Real Estate & Education)

When a prospect inquires about a property or a coaching institute, immediate follow-up is critical. A drip campaign ensures the lead stays engaged while your sales team prepares to call.

  • Day 1 (Instant): Welcome message with a PDF brochure (Property details or Course syllabus).
  • Day 3: A video showcasing the property site or a free recorded demo class.
  • Day 5: A message with a CTA button to "Schedule a Site Visit" or "Book a Counseling Session."

2. Abandoned Cart Recovery (E-commerce & D2C)

E-commerce brands lose millions to abandoned carts. A WhatsApp drip sequence can recover up to 40% of these lost sales by reaching customers where they are most active.

  • Trigger + 1 Hour: "Hi [Name], you left something in your cart! Complete your purchase now." (Includes checkout link).
  • Trigger + 24 Hours: "Still thinking about it? Here is a 10% discount code valid for the next 4 hours."

3. Subscription Renewal Reminders (ISPs & Broadband)

For Internet Service Providers (ISPs) and SaaS platforms, collecting timely payments requires consistent follow-ups. A billing drip campaign automates this entire process.

  • 7 Days Before Expiry: "Hi [Name], your broadband plan expires in 7 days. Pay now to avoid interruption."
  • 1 Day Before Expiry: Urgent reminder with a direct payment link.
  • On Expiry Day: Service suspension notice with an instant renewal button.

The Golden Rules of WhatsApp Drip Marketing

To protect your Official Business number from being restricted by Meta, strictly follow these compliance guidelines:

  • Always provide an opt-out: Include an "Unsubscribe" quick reply button.
  • Respect the frequency limit: Do not send multiple messages in a single day. Space your drip sequences out logically.
  • Provide genuine value: Ensure your messages are helpful rather than purely promotional spam.

What is the difference between a WhatsApp drip campaign and a broadcast?
A broadcast is a one-time message sent to a large list of contacts simultaneously. A drip campaign is a series of automated messages sent over time (e.g., Day 1, Day 3, Day 5) based on a specific trigger, such as a customer abandoning their cart or signing up for a service.
Do I need the Official WhatsApp Business API for drip campaigns?
Yes. The standard free WhatsApp Business App does not support multi-step, time-delayed automations. You need a platform like QuickMessage, which is built on the Official WhatsApp Business API, to design and execute compliant automated workflows using a Flow Builder.
